Korean BBQ Beef Bulgogi

Thinly sliced marinated beef with sweet and savory Korean BBQ flavors.

Total Time

45 min

Servings

6

Prep

30 min

Cook

15 min

Ingredients

Scale Recipe
6 servings
  • 2 lbs ribeye steak (thinly sliced against grain)
  • 1 medium asian pear (grated)
  • 1/2 cup gluten-free tamari
  • 3 tbsp brown sugar
  • 2 tbsp sesame oil
  • 6 cloves garlic (minced)
  • 1 tbsp ginger (minced)
  • 6 stalks green onions (sliced)
  • 2 tbsp sesame seeds
  • 1 tsp black pepper

Instructions

  1. 1

    PREP THE BEEF: To slice paper-thin, firm up the ribeye in a single layer in the refrigerator for about an hour - this makes slicing much easier. Using a very sharp knife, slice against the grain as thinly as possible (almost shaved). The thinner the slices, the more tender the bulgogi.

  2. 2

    MAKE THE MARINADE: In a blender, combine grated Asian pear (this is the secret tenderizer), tamari, brown sugar, sesame oil, minced garlic, minced ginger, and black pepper. Blend until smooth. The pear enzymes naturally tenderize the meat.

  3. 3

    MARINATE: Place sliced beef in a large bowl or zip-lock bag. Pour marinade over the beef, making sure every slice is coated. Cover and refrigerate for at least 2 hours, or preferably overnight for maximum flavor. The longer it marinates, the more tender and flavorful.

  4. 4

    COOK THE BEEF: Remove beef from marinade, letting excess drip off. Heat a grill pan, cast iron skillet, or outdoor grill to high heat - you want it smoking hot. Working in small batches (don't crowd the pan or the meat will steam), spread beef slices in a single layer.

  5. 5

    CARAMELIZE: Let the beef sear undisturbed for 1-2 minutes until caramelized on the bottom. Flip and cook another 1 minute. The high heat and sugars in the marinade create delicious charred edges. Transfer to a serving plate and repeat with remaining beef.

  6. 6

    GARNISH AND SERVE: Arrange the caramelized beef on a platter. Scatter sliced green onions and sesame seeds generously over the top. Serve immediately with steamed rice and kimchi on the side. For lettuce wraps, serve with butter lettuce leaves, ssamjang (Korean dipping sauce), and sliced garlic.
